Left lower abdominal distension pressure pain increased exhaust how to do it

Flatulence in the left lower abdomen and increase of exhaust gas by pressing pain may be caused by gastrointestinal dysfunction, descending colitis, sigmoid colon cancer and so on.
1. Gastrointestinal dysfunction: such as irregular diet, eating cold and irritating food, overeating, getting cold and eating gas-producing food can lead to gastrointestinal dysfunction, which can cause left lower abdominal distension and increased pressure and pain and gas discharge.
2. Descending colitis: refers to the inflammatory lesions occurring in the left half of the colon. It mainly manifests as left side abdominal pain, abdominal distension, accompanied by diarrhea, mucus stool and pus and blood stool, feeling of urgency and heaviness, increased anal excretion and other symptoms, and can also cause left lower abdominal distension and increased excretion by pressing pain.
3. Sigmoid colon cancer: it refers to malignant tumor occurring between descending colon and rectum. It mainly manifests as change of bowel habit and character, abdominal pain, abdominal distension, abdominal mass and other symptoms, which may be accompanied by anemia, low fever, increase of anal excretion and other symptoms, and may also cause increase of left lower abdominal distension and pressing pain and excretion.
There are many other causes of left lower abdominal distension and increased gas discharge on pressure pain, which should be taken seriously, timely consultation, identification of the cause of the disease, and follow the doctor’s instructions for further treatment or therapy.
